BREMERTON, Washington (March 29, 2017) Airman Michael Frame, from Florissant, Missouri, chips paint with a hammer for preservative maintenance in USS John C. Stennis' (CVN 74) aft scullery. John C. Stennis is conducting a planned incremental availability (PIA) at Puget Sound Naval Shipyard and Intermediate Maintenance Facility, during which the ship is undergoing scheduled maintenance and upgrades.
